Square Centimeters to Square Feet

Converting an object's footprint from metric square centimeters up into US square feet requires bridging two fundamentally different sizing systems. A single square meter holds 10,000 square centimeters. Because one square meter equals roughly 10.7639 square feet, dividing 10,000 by 10.7639 reveals that exactly 929.0304 square centimeters fit inside one single square foot. Our conversion engine utilizes this exact constant to handle the math safely.

Quality checks

  • The square foot output will be roughly 929 times smaller than the input square centimeters.
  • 929.0304 cm² equals exactly 1 square foot.
